Amis (surname)
The surname Amis is of English origin, and is generally considered to be derived from the Old French word "ami," meaning "friend" or "lover." It could have originated as a nickname applied to someone of a friendly or amorous disposition. In some instances, the name may also be a shortened form of a Germanic personal name beginning with the element "amal," meaning "work" or "activity."
The surname Amis can be found predominantly in England, and over time, has spread to other English-speaking countries, including the United States, Canada, and Australia, through migration. Variations in spelling, such as Amiss, are also found.
